There you can also add your own templates or modify any existing ones. The list of available templates can be found in Settings | Editor | Live Templates. Some templates are different for example, private static final is abbreviated as psf in NetBeans while it is prsf in PhpStorm. In PhpStorm they are known as live templates. In NetBeans, code templates are pieces of code associated with abbreviations. For more information, refer to Code completion. With PhpStorm, you can customize many of the code completion settings. Shows only the types appropriate for the current context (smart type-matching code completion). Note that the list changes when you press Control+Space for the second or third time.Ĭontrol+Shift+Space. Reduces the list to keywords and the names of classes, methods, and fields available in the current context. To narrow down this list, use:Ĭontrol+Space. In PhpStorm, the list of code completion suggestions appears automatically after you type one or two characters. Code editorįor an overview of the PhpStorm editor, refer to Editor basics. For more information, refer to Version control. VCS integration for your project can be configured in on the Version Control page of the Settings /Preferences dialog. The most popular Version Control Systems including Git, Subversion, Mercurial, Perforce, and more are supported by PhpStorm. For more information about running applications and managing run/debug configurations, refer to Run applications. With PhpStorm, you can also create run/debug configurations based on existing configuration templates, share your configurations with teammates via XML files, and much more. You can then edit and save it as a permanent configuration. When you run your application from the editor or from the Project tool window without selecting a configuration, PhpStorm creates a temporary configuration with default values. You can run the same application with different configurations if you want to change its startup logic or output. A run/debug configuration is a named set of startup properties. Similarly to NetBeans, you can also run it from the Project tool window by right-clicking a script and selecting Run from the context menu, and then select from the submenu.Īdditionally, if you want to pass arguments or environment variables to your program or otherwise customize its startup, you can use run/debug configurations. In PhpStorm, you can run your application right from the editor by right-clicking and selecting Run from the context menu, and then selecting from the submenu. Most of the options available in the Project Properties dialog in NetBeans are available in File | Project Structure | | Project in PhpStorm. If you want to customize some of the shortcuts of the predefined keymaps, refer to Keyboard shortcuts. In the right-hand part of the dialog, under Keymap, select NetBeans. In the Settings dialog ( Control+Alt+S), select Keymap. PhpStorm includes several predefined keymaps, including NetBeans. This dialog is used to control behavior and appearance of PhpStorm.įor more information, refer to Configure the IDE. You can open it by pressing Control+Alt+S. The equivalent of the NetBeans Options dialog is the File | Settings (for Windows and Linux) or PhpStorm | Preferences (for macOS) dialog. You can encounter this term when you group your recent projects on the Welcome screen, but these groups do not appear on the Project tool window. Projects of the same group are opened in the same window you can switch between projects groups without leaving the IDE. In NetBeans, a project group is a way to organize projects you are currently working on. For more information, refer to Open projects in a new or the same window. And you can still open multiple projects in the same window by attaching new projects to the currently opened project. But if in NetBeans you work with all projects in the same window, in PhpStorm, you can also open each project in a separate window. Just like in NetBeans, a project is used to group folders and files that represent a single unit. See also, Import project from existing source. nbproject directory will remain untouched, and you'll be able to use PhpStorm along with NetBeans. This is used to store the PhpStorm project settings such as VCS settings, inspection profiles, or code styles. In the Open Project dialog that opens, click New Window. In the dialog that opens, select the directory in which your sources, libraries, and other assets are located and click Open. This section covers some PhpStorm-specific aspects. Switching from NetBeans to PhpStorm requires understanding of the differences between the two IDEs.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|